Ingredients
- 2 lbs chuck roast
- 3 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
- 2 tsp cumin
- 2 ½ tsp garlic powder
- 3 tsp Italian seasoning
- ½ cayenne pepper or red chili flakes (optional)
- 1 tsp black pepper
- 2 tsp kosher salt
Instructions
- Place chuck roast on a large plate. Drizzle 1 tablespoon of olive oil. Then add cumin, garlic powder, Italian seasoning, cayenne pepper, black pepper and salt. Rub all the seasonings over the entire roast.
- Preheat the air fryer for 15 minutes at 400 degrees.
- Preheat skillet or cast iron pan on medium high heat and add 2 tablespoons of olive oil. Allow oil to heat up and then place chuck roast into the cast iron pan or skillet and sear for about 2 minutes per side for color and flavor.
- Place the roast in the air fryer and set the timer for 35 minutes at 350 degrees. Half way through, turn the roast over to the other side for the remainder of the time.
- Then cook for an additional 35 minutes. Use thermometer to check for *desired doneness (see notes below).
- Allow the roast to rest at least 10 to 15 minutes before slicing.
Notes
- Medium Rare -130F
- Medium – 140F
- Medium Well -150F
- Well Done – 160+F
